Even though Ben is allowed to ride and groom his sister's pony, Starbuck, everyone knows Starbuck is really Willa's pony: the two are inseparable, as close as a girl and pony can be. But then the kids discover a wild, renegade pony plucking apples from a tree, and Ben wants to keep him.

"Willa Dunlap and her younger brother, Ben, are new to Chincoteague Island. Their parents are busy planning the opening of a bed-and-breakfast, which gives the kids plenty of time to explore. But with so many new people and places to get used to, Willa worries Chincoteague will never, ever feel like home."

Misty Inn is up and running, and the Dunlaps have a full house. Willa is thrilled that Kate, her best friend from Chicago, is going to come to Chincoteague for a visit. But its been a whole year since theyve seen each other, and Willa soon realizes their friendship is not as easy as it had once been. "A lost pony is cause for a nighttime adventure on Chincoteague Island in this third book of a chapter book series inspired by Marguerite Henrys Misty of Chincoteague. Full Moon Fancy, Fancy for short, is a pony with a knack for getting loose. First she just tramples a herb garden, then she knocks over a wall of a chicken coop, so the hens end up all over the yard and down on the beach.
